Output dab62e66fac4fd85b4cfd36e01ac0727b5ffa5608587b425ca3cafcd3f668baa:2
- value
- 2985546
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e96d3752a61393187a5a4fc6bb4c68c0f2c61388d20275cceb03e857123bdd51
- address
- bc1pa9knw54xzwf3s7j6flrtknrgcrevvyug6gp8tn8tq059wy3mm4gsurgmqv
- transaction
- dab62e66fac4fd85b4cfd36e01ac0727b5ffa5608587b425ca3cafcd3f668baa
- confirmations
- 104597
- spent
- true